MAS’ investors from last year need to be wary of Alert List, digital currency transactions account for 25%

Commenting on investment trends for the future, Nydia Remolina Leon, Research Associate at the SMU Centre for AI and Data Governance, said that some investors believe that cryptoassets could be a good hedge against future inflation; additionally, the use of Decentralised Finance (DeFi) exploded during the pandemic, leading investors to hunt returns. Unfortunately, as with any new opportunity, scammers and criminals have also been exploiting opportunities as a result of this cryptoasset boom. She feels that greater consumer understanding of innovations is important to manage fraud risk. Understanding these innovations make consumers more aware of the risks exacerbated in the digital space and in relatively new markets such as cryptoassets.
